Same issue with both builds.

Works for a while, then fails to open at all.

I found a workaround:
I installed version 0.62 (QT4) in another folder.
If I just open that and close it, then I can run your 0.82 build for a while. But after several times, it again chokes.
I can only guess there is some setting that the later version writes into the registry or some other place that is incompatible with my version of Windows, and the earlier version resets it.

It's voodoo, annoying, but works.

Is there a way to log the changes a program makes?
